Jawa launches 42 Bobber All Stars Edition from ₹2.09 lakh

Jawa has introduced the 42 Bobber All Stars Edition in India, adding themed graphics, five colour options and extended ownership packages to its 334cc bobber range. Prices run from ₹2.09 lakh to ₹2.20 lakh ex-showroom Delhi.

Key facts

  • Starting price: ₹2.09 lakh (ex-showroom, Delhi)
  • Top variant price: ₹2.20 lakh
  • Engine: 334cc
  • Power: 29.9 hp at 7,500 rpm
  • Torque: 30 Nm at 5,500 rpm
  • Warranty: 4 years/50,000 km, extendable to 6 years
  • Roadside assistance: up to 8 years
  • Annual maintenance contracts: up to 5 years
